There is a big difference between self-hosting and hosting elsewhere: You are in full control. If you want to defederate from someone, go ahead. If you want to federate with them, go ahead. If you want to have a color scheme nobody else has, go ahead. If you want special features, your own special emoji, special rewrite policies, or whatever else you want, it's all within your power.

Once you start following people on other servers, soon it doesn't matter that you're not on the same server because you get a fantastic feed with just a few hundred active follows.

Some additional info for anyone who is dumb like me and wants to do this:

To do this, I first had to install pg_repack using the postgresql repo:

https://wiki.postgresql.org/wiki/Apt

Then I had to follow these instructions, including adding the extension to any of the databases I wanted to repack:

https://dbsguru.com/install-and-configure-pg_repack-in-postgresql/

I ended up just running pg_repack -a as the postgres user.

I chose to run it on my peertube and pleroma databases. Peertube was done in just a few minutes.

Note that it's a pretty serious operation. It seemed to take about 40 minutes on my relatively trivial instance, and it pegged an entire core at 100% the whole time, though the sites kept running while the operation occurred. Even with an SSD, I ended up with pretty high IOWait times during the repack because it was moving a lot of data around.

It seems to have brought my peak loads down quite a bit. The Pleroma task still can take up a whole lot of cpu power when there's lots of stuff going on, but the postgresql tasks basically idle now whereas they were significant beforehand.
